AFCON: Nigeria beats Mozambique
World Cup qualifier Nigeria beat Mozambique 3-0 on Wednesday to go through to the knockout round of the African Cup of Nations.
Peter Odemwingie opened the scoring just before halftime, creating plenty of space after taking a Dickson Etuhu pass before hitting a powerful shot low into the corner of the net.
He then made it 2-0 from close range after being set up by Aiyegbeni Yakubu, before substitute Obafemi Martins scored the third four minutes from time from a rebound after an initial shot by Jon Obi Mikel.
"The team played according to instruction," Nigeria coach Shaibu Amodu said. "We are satisfied with the win but we haven't won the tournament yet." Nigeria finished second in Group C with six points, three behind defending champion Egypt, which beat Benin 2-0 in the other group game.
Egypt will play the runner-up in Group D while Nigeria faces the winner.
Gabon leads Group D with four points, one ahead of Cameroon. But both third-placed Tunisia and fourth-placed Zambia can still qualify.
